Palmyra toddy is a cornerstone of Jaffna heritage. It is perfectly safe and even considered healthy if drank fresh early in the morning before it ferments heavily. However, the local taverns (Kallu Thaavaram) are very rustic. For the food, Jaffna crab curry is notoriously spicy—if you have a sensitive stomach, ask your homestay host to make a mild version for you rather than eating at the taverns.
